The invention discloses a control method and device for a vehicle range extender, a vehicle and a storage medium. The method comprises the steps that the pure electric running remaining electric quantity value of a power battery of the vehicle and a target running road section of the vehicle are obtained; determining an expected total demand electric quantity value and an expected total generating capacity value of the vehicle based on the target driving road section; determining an expected total electric quantity difference value based on the pure electric driving residual electric quantity value, the expected total electric quantity generation value and the expected total demand electric quantity; if the expected total electric quantity difference value is larger than a first preset electric quantity value, a target power generation level is determined based on the expected total electric quantity difference value and a preset mapping relation, the target power generation level is one of a plurality of candidate power generation levels, and power generation powers corresponding to the candidate power generation levels are different; the preset mapping relation is used for indicating the mapping relation between the expected total electric quantity difference value and the candidate power generation level; and controlling a range extender of the vehicle to generate power based on the target power generation level. By applying the technical scheme, the NVH performance of the vehicle can be taken into account while the requirement for power guarantee of the vehicle can be met.
